Synthesis and mitogenic activity of nonreducing-sugar subunit analogs of bacterial lipid A composed only of 3-hydroxytetradecanoic acid and its homologs.
Ishida,Fujishima,Ogawa,Kumazawa,Kiso,Hasegawa
, p. 1790 - 1792 (2007/10/02)
Novel analogs of the nonreducing-sugar subunit of bacterial lipid A, which were composed only of 3-hydroxytetradecanoic acid and its homologs, were synthesized. These analogs exhibited significant mitogenic activity.
